What is a Program Manager in Defense?

A Program Manager in Defense is responsible for overseeing and coordinating large-scale defense projects, which may involve military equipment, technology systems, or defense-related services. They ensure that projects are completed on time, within budget, and meet all specified requirements and regulations. This role often includes working with cross-functional teams, managing contracts, and liaising with government agencies or military branches. Strong leadership, communication, and organizational skills are essential, as is a thorough understanding of defense industry standards and protocols.

What is the difference between Program Manager Defense vs Project Manager Defense?

AspectProgram Manager DefenseProject Manager Defense
ResponsibilitiesOversees multiple related projects, strategic planning, and overall program successManages individual projects, ensuring specific objectives are met within scope, time, and budget
CertificationsTypically PMP, PgMP, or similar certificationsUsually PMP or CAPM certifications
Work EnvironmentOften in defense contractors, government agencies, or military settingsSimilar environments, focusing on specific project deliverables
FocusStrategic coordination and long-term goalsTactical execution of individual projects

While both roles require project management skills and certifications like PMP, the Program Manager Defense oversees multiple projects and aligns them with strategic objectives, whereas the Project Manager Defense focuses on managing specific projects to meet immediate goals.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Program Manager in Defense,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Program Manager in Defense, you need a strong background in project management, defense acquisition processes, and often a relevant degree such as engineering or business, with security clearance frequently required. Familiarity with tools like Microsoft Project, Earned Value Management Systems (EVMS), and DoD-specific platforms, as well as certifications like PMP or DAWIA, are typically expected. Exceptional leadership, negotiation, and communication skills set top performers apart by enabling them to manage diverse teams and stakeholders. These skills and qualifications ensure effective project execution, compliance with defense regulations, and successful delivery of critical programs within scope, budget, and timeline.

What are some common challenges a Program Manager in the defense sector faces when coordinating multidisciplinary teams?

Program Managers in the defense industry often encounter challenges such as balancing strict security requirements with timely project delivery, managing cross-functional teams that include engineers, analysts, and government stakeholders, and ensuring alignment with evolving defense regulations. Navigating complex stakeholder expectations and adapting to shifting project scopes are also frequent hurdles. Successful Program Managers proactively foster communication across teams and maintain detailed project documentation to address these challenges.

Cherokee Federal - a division of Cherokee Nation Businesses - is a team of tribally owned federal contracting companies focused on building solutions, solving complex challenges, and serving the nation's mission around the globe for more than 60 federal clients. Our team of companies manages nearly 1,000 projects of all sizes across the construction, consulting, engineering and manufacturing, health, and technology portfolios. Since 2012, the Cherokee Federal team of companies has won more than $5 billion in government contracts. Our 3,000+ employees work in 26 countries, 50 states and 2 U.S. territories.
